The mathematical calculations behind how profitable the lotto odds are decided are complex but fundamental. Lotteries typically utilize a mixture of random quantity turbines and physical drawing mechanisms. The calculation of odds typically involves combos, the place the whole variety of potential combos is in contrast against the number of successful mixtures. With a larger pool of numbers, the odds of winning decrease. For most lotteries, the formulation used can be expressed as combinations (nCr), the place n is the whole number of numbers to select from and r is the variety of chosen numbers.

The first step toward managing taxes from a lottery win is knowing what those taxes entail. In the United States, lottery winnings are thought of odd income and are subject to federal revenue tax. This signifies that as a winner, you'll need to report your earnings identical to you'd with some other source of earnings. The federal tax price on lottery winnings can vary from 10% to 37%, depending in your complete taxable earnings. Additionally, state taxes may also apply, and rates can differ considerably from one state to another. For instance, some states like Florida and Texas haven't any income tax, while others like New York can take as a lot as 8.82% from lottery winnings.
